Functional Coding Lessons

Functional Coding Lessons

Offers online services
Offers online services


Coding is my passion and I love to teach coding. I have field experience from companies like PayPal and Uber and that helps to understand the need of the real world.

I currently work for Uber as a software engineer. Have done many cool projects.

I have experience with HTML, CSS, JavaScript, Python, React, Nodejs. You can check me on LinkedIn from this link


Serves Davis , CA
Offers online services


Programming language

Javascript, Python, Java, HTML / CSS, TypeScript, Databases (SQL, MongoDB, Redis...), Ruby on rails, Go

Experience level

I can tutor students with no experience, I can tutor beginner students, I can tutor intermediate students, I can tutor advanced students

Photos and videos

  • No reviews (yet)

    Ask this tutor for references. There's no obligation to hire and we’re here to help your booking go smoothly.

    Frequently asked questions

    The first thing to do before starting to teach is to get to know the student. That covers 50% of the process and the rest is shaped based on the student. How student can focus and learn? I mostly prefer to teach by doing. Also teaching from the experience is one of the most effective ways to grab students' attention and I have loads of experience to share.

    I graduated from UC Santa Cruz with a degree in Database and Data Analytics. I then found my passion in software engineering. I started my journey in a startup company and then worked for PayPal. The company that I currently work for is Uber which is one of the leading companies in the tech industry. 

    Besides that, I have a year of tutoring experience. I used to teach elementary school students in an Indian Cultural center and enjoyed my time there.

    I can have an hourly rating and the price could be 55$ per hour.

    I first started when I was back in Turkey. I also hold a bachelor’s degree in science. I used to teach science classes to middle school students. 

    Also in America, I voluntarily used to teach coding lessons to elementary school students. 

    Mostly elementary and middle school students.

    I have been working on a project that is used in Uber. IT excites me that it will be used by millions of users. Another thing that I like about it is that it uses React.js and I love to work with React.js.

    Experience should be considered because learning from experience makes it easier to adapt to the real world and to see the mistakes beforehand. 

    Can the teacher give me what I need? Can the teacher understand me? 

    Services offered

    Computer Programming
    Computer Engineering